Mary Catherine Keener, 96, of McClellandtown, Pennsylvania, passed away peacefully on May 21, 2025. She was born on May 14, 1929, in Georges Township, to the late Andrew Plencher.
Mary Catherine was a 1948 graduate of Georges Township High. After high school, she attended Uniontown Hospital School of Nursing, graduating in 1951. Mary Catherine went on to work at Uniontown Hospital, Greene County Memorial Hospital, Huffman Medical Associates in Waynesburg, and the office of Dr. Lawrence Martin, where she retired from her long and rewarding career in nursing. Mary Catherine was a faithful member of Grace Chapel Presbyterian Church, where she served on the Session as an elder, and also as the church treasurer. On March 14, 1952, she married Donald E. Keener, Sr. Together, they shared 65 wonderful years until his passing in August of 2017.
